Pomperaug River Watershed Coalition To Co-Host Local Music Event


Bluegrass Sundays at Woodbury Brewing Company

Sweetcake Mountain & Friends is back for Bluegrass Sundays at Woodbury Brewing Company. Pomperaug River Watershed Coalition (“PRWC”) will co-host Bluegrass Sunday on October 20, 2019, 5-8PM. “This no-cover, family-friendly event at the best hometown music venue in Connecticut is about more than the hard-driving mountain music we love...it's about our connection to the land and to each other. Pomperaug River Watershed Coalition is a committed steward of and fierce advocate for our community's greatest and most-under-appreciated asset- clean water. PRWC is protecting what makes our river valley beautiful and livable,” says Alan Zinser, the band’s mandolinist and Woodbury resident. Sweetcake Mountain & Friends will donate $100 to PRWC in support of our rivers and drinking water.

Allan Cetrone, one of the founders of Woodbury Brewing Company, commented, “We believe in celebrating life, community and always doing what is right—we were founded on those simple principles. We are delighted to have Pomperaug River Watershed Coalition co-host Bluegrass Sunday at Woodbury Brewing Company on October 20th.”

“We are really looking forward to co-hosting Sweetcake Mountain’s performance at the Brewery and sharing our love for the Pomperaug River with all who attend while also celebrating the work of our dedicated volunteers.” says Carol Haskins, PRWC Outreach Director.

PRWC will be at the event to share information about the organization, its programs, how to get involved as a volunteer, and other ways people can help protect our local water resources.

PRWC’s mission is to ensure plentiful high-quality water in the Pomperaug Watershed communities through the use of science and education. We share our knowledge and expertise with others committed to the protection of the vital water resources upon which we all depend. PRWC accomplishes its mission by employing the latest science to advance best management of the watershed and by creating a partnership of local governments, businesses, private individuals, scientists and environmental groups that work collaboratively to protect the health and vibrancy of the watershed.

PRWC’s programs and services include development and acquisition of scientific watershed and river data, provision of technical assistance on environmental challenges, and facilitation of educational programs. All of PRWC’s programs and activities underscore our collective roles as stewards of our environment and promote good habits to keep our watershed and rivers healthy.
